Laser Cleaning Machines: Readying Wood for Finishing

Laser cleaning machines offer a innovative method for readying lumber surfaces for a finish. This technique uses a focused laser beam to gently eliminate impurities , such as previous varnish , dirt , and fungus without damaging the base wood . This leads to a pristine surface, perfect for application colorants and other the finish materials, guaranteeing a robust and attractive final result .

Precision Polishing Device : Benefits and Limitations

Laser abrading systems present a selection of benefits over standard techniques. These include improved accuracy , reduced product waste , and the potential to treat sensitive surfaces without physical force. However, they also have limitations . The upfront price can be substantial, and the operation necessitates trained operators for correct performance. Furthermore, specific elements could not be suitable for precision abrading .
